Mila Kunis joining Haggis movie

Mila Kunis is being lined up for a role in Third Person

Mila Kunis is apparently joining the cast of upcoming ensemble drama Third Person.

The Black Swan star joins Liam Neeson and Olivia Wilde, who have already been cast in director Paul Haggis' movie, reports TheWrap.com.

Casey Affleck and James Franco - who Mila worked with on upcoming 3D fantasy adventure film Oz: The Great And Powerful - are also said to be in talks about taking parts in the movie, which will follow three relationships in three different cities.

So far it hasn't been revealed who Mila, 29, will be playing.

Principal photography on Third Person is expected to get under way in October.
